"Pleurotus pulmonarius" is a mushroom very similar to "Pleurotus ostreatus", the pearl oyster, but with a few noticeable differences. The caps of "pulmonarius" are much paler and smaller than "ostreatus" and develops more of a stem. "P. pulmonarius" also prefers warmer weather than "ostreatus" and will appear later in the summer.
